Subject: [PATCH 1/2] Cleanup include/asm-powerpc/xmon.h
Date: Tue, 03 Oct 2006 14:12:07 +1000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1159848727.955823.82109451606.qpush@concordia> (raw)

For some reason we have two prototypes for xmon_init(), remove the
one in system.h.

No one calls xmon() anymore, debugger() is preferable, so we don't
need the prototype. And similarly no one calls xmon_printf().

Also update the include guards on xmon.h to match the standard
format, add copyright and license, and add comments to #endifs.

Built for pseries_defconfig and pmac32_defconfig.
